It was a typical Tuesday work/school night, but that didn’t stop the most avid fans of rock sensation juan karlos, rising P-Pop stars BINI, hit hip-hop act PLAYERTWO, and folk pop ensemble Sugarcane from beating the December rush to have a good time with their ults. Here’s a recap of the Backstage Pass Live gig by Rakuten Viber

The invite-only gig at Baked Studios had an intimate vibe where the artists and a small crowd of lucky fans could instantly connect. Think handshakes, high fives, fist bumps, and of course, all the sing-alongs! The show served as a celebration of all their interactions on Backstage Pass Channel, the messaging app’s popular music channel that gives fans a virtual backstage experience through exclusive content and updates directly from their faves on their Rakuten Viber chat. How fun is the Backstage Pass Channel? juan karlos, BINI, PLAYERTWO, and Sugarcane revealed some of their favorite moments: 

Backstage Pass Live Recap

juan karlos and his millions of jowa. The Ere singer praised Rakuten Viber for understanding the value of the superfans. “As an artist, it’s great to be able to reach out to people with the Backstage Pass Channel and even perform with other artists during the live gig,” said juan karlos. “Parang siyang jowa actually, kasi bawat galaw ko ina-update ko talaga ‘yung fans, even literally what I was doing backstage during shows. It’s nice because it was a safe, intimate setting and that’s the kind of environment artists love.”

Blooms “mentoring” BINI. BINI knows that all eyes are on them, scrutinizing their every move—and apparently, even their fans, also known as Blooms, aren’t afraid to call them out! “Sulit po yung Backstage Pass  experience kasi open talaga yung relationship namin sa Blooms,” explained BINI member Maloi. “Blooms were able to talk to us openly and even tell us if we’ve made any mistakes when performing. Na-appreciate namin ‘yun since sila talaga nag-aangat sa amin.”

PLAYERTWO and the ulam roll call. For a new group like PLAYERTWO, their time on Backstage Pass was a chance to introduce themselves in a personal way. “A lot of our fans didn’t even know we were Filipino at first,” quipped PLAYERTWO rapper-producer Wave P. “We enjoyed how they were able to send super simple questions like ‘Ano ulam n’yo?’  to the channel and just have a chill interaction off that.”

Sugarcane finding a family with Sugarfolks. The Leonora hitmaker understands that an up-and-coming band who got their big and unexpected break this year needs all the support they can get to pursue their dreams. “It’s thanks to Backstage Pass that we really felt we got a better relationship with our fans, to the point na halos naging family na rin,” shared Sugarcane keyboardist Luis Beato.

“We knew artists could already interact with fans through social media, but it could also be difficult to manage. We created a secure, healthy environment for artists on the come up to have conversations with their fans and translate those digital interactions into real life experiences,” shared David Tse, the Senior Director for APAC at Rakuten Viber, adding that the success of Backstage Pass is part of their superapp offerings. 

To elevate the overall Backstage Pass experience, Rakuten Viber launched the Backstage Pass Chatbot where fans can join exclusive promos and contests for event tickets, buy exclusive merch, and enjoy more surprises from their favorite artists. “Music is an effective tool to reach people. If we do this right and successfully promote up-and-coming artists locally, we might even soon be able to help promote them on a global stage. There’s a lot to look forward to in 2024,” Tse added.
